CZ: Sr. Construction Project Manager

2 weeks ago


Pilsen, Plzeňský kraj, Czech Republic PropertyTalents Full time 900,000 - 1,200,000 per year


Our respected Client is a leading investment, development & construction & management company with end-to-end activities in the real estate value chain with a specific focus on warehousing and industrial assets. Due to its dynamic growth, the Client is looking for an experienced professional for the position of Senior Construction Project Manager.

Senior Construction Project Manager
CZ/2506/SPMP
/Prague or Pilsen based/

Responsibilities:

The Senior Construction Project Manager is fully responsible for the realization of a project (industrial & office developments), from the preparation of the site, including support and involvement in permitting, coordination of works during the construction phase, and is responsible for on-time delivery and costs to be within the agreed budget.

Particular activities/involvement in:
  • Design / Design review – Coordination of preparation of project documentation in all phases – Concept design, Project for Construction permit, Project for execution – this in cooperation with the in-house design team, with support of external engineers/designers, but also in close cooperation with the client/tenant/future user of the property to make sure the property is designed in line with the clients' requirements; conducts meetings with clients to understand their technical requirements;
  • Permitting – in cooperation with other colleagues he needs to make sure all necessary permits are in place (Project, Location Conditions, Building permit, Technical acceptance, and Use permits); the Employee is in touch and negotiates with authorities and other parties involved;
  • Value engineering – Prepares budgets and in cooperation with purchase team, coordinates the Tendering process; monitoring of costs spent, responsible for keeping the costs within the budget agreed, attends meetings with clients, collect all needed project documentation/info to proceed with detailed construction project documentation and scope of work and is responsible for the implementation of requested changes;
  • Construction management – Preparation of time plans and responsibility for keeping the deadlines agreed; daily controlling of quality and progress of works on site; leading the "control days" with suppliers, conducting regular site safety checks, communication with electro, gas, or hot water suppliers and ensuring contracts; controlling the monthly performance evaluation of subcontractors; for this an on-site Site Manager supports; Hand-over of completed properties with permits to clients.
  • Generally, the Senior PM is responsible for on-time delivery of properties to the clients, to be built within the budget and in good quality, with all permits in place; completed projects to be handed over to Clients up on hand over protocols signed.

Requirements:
  • Relevant degree of qualification – university degree in Civil engineering;
  • Relevant technical skills;
  • Minimum 3-5 years of professional experience in the project manager position, experience with industrial buildings;
  • Communicative English;
  • Team player with an individual proactive approach and good communication skills;
  • Strong self-management skills to ensure time issues of project deliveries; ability to work independently.
